Raising Kids Through Poetry

from The Black Fathers' Pulse Podcast

Language is an art, and how we express it matters. Author and poet F. Douglas Brown and Loyola High School (LA) Principal Jamal Adams – each masters of language – share how they're using their talent and skill to change the narrative of the boys they teach as they transition to becoming men.
